This verse describes a meeting between Jeroboam and all of Israel with Rehoboam. They came to talk to Rehoboam about the burden of taxes and labor. The key message is about the Israelites seeking a new agreement with their leader.

2 Chronicles was written by an unknown author, likely a priest, around the 4th century BC. The book aims to highlight the importance of worship and adherence to God's laws. This verse is set during the time of the divided kingdom, shortly after Solomon's death.
